Output 2d403400ef76eb3dee567043aeaedcd7fb5ae88c1abca216d17e2ef8a14eb2bc:0

value
1017998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aebff776412d8cde2d5730a2f5b61c9b57f7e7b0 OP_EQUAL
address
3Hd1TztCMUjmhapTG8kNwumfTYDvfDndfA
transaction
2d403400ef76eb3dee567043aeaedcd7fb5ae88c1abca216d17e2ef8a14eb2bc
confirmations
263996
spent
true